For most small and medium businesses, email security stays unnoticed until emails start going missing or being spoofed. Misconfigured SPF, DKIM, and DMARC make attacks easy to launch and hard to spot, especially for non‑technical teams using complex, technical tools.

Objective and Goal
Why Businesses Need a Clear Email Security Hub
A large share of SMBs run email on SPF, DKIM, or DMARC setups that are incomplete or broken, leaving them exposed to spoofing and phishing
Broken Setup
SPF, DKIM, and DMARC are often incomplete or broken, making spoofing and phishing easy.
No Clear visibility
Owners can’t clearly see which domains are safe, failing checks, or under attack.
Hard to Maintain
More domains and providers make hand‑checking security slow, messy, and unreliable.

Solutioning
3 Key Points to Solve
1. One‑Click Domain Health Check
Provide a single, no‑code action to scan any domain and instantly see its SPF, DKIM, and DMARC status in one place
2. Clear, Real Time Security Visibility
Use a live dashboard with scores, trends, and per‑domain reports so teams always know how protected their email is.
3.Guided Fixes and Always‑On Monitoring
Offer step‑by‑step remediation and continuous monitoring, so issues are fixed quickly and new risks are caught automatically.

🚀 Seamless Domain Onboarding
Add and verify any domain with a guided, step‑by‑step flow that explains DNS changes in plain language.
See live propagation tips and status so teams know when their domain is ready to scan.
Turn on 24/7 monitoring with a single toggle to keep the domain protected over time.
When a domain fails verification, BlackVault switches to an error state that explains exactly what went wrong and how to fix it in a guided, non‑technical way.
Insightful Security Reports
See each domain’s security posture in a single, readable report for SPF, DKIM, and DMARC.
Quickly spot what’s working, what’s broken, and how it affects deliverability and safety.
Translate raw DNS details into clear, guided fixes any team member can follow.
